Output fd3ea16bf70f0fbe9283342d9fbbaee371fbff46e4ccb8a2ca922a148b2a0a44:1

value
20606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830e8be610998dbf0f99527b8de4d574af1ffd8b OP_EQUAL
address
3DdysP2iSxiFnpawZ7Lkw8BGhtGHzAXw7Y
transaction
fd3ea16bf70f0fbe9283342d9fbbaee371fbff46e4ccb8a2ca922a148b2a0a44
confirmations
52501
spent
false